ACAMS Today marks this year’s International Women’s Day (IWD) on March 8 with the publication of several interviews with women who are at the forefront in the battle against financial crime. These insightful conversations cover topics ranging from career experiences to their thoughts on the 2025 IWD theme “#AccelerateAction.”

In addition to these interviews, we are presenting two articles highlighting the achievements of female trailblazers in the anti-financial crime (AFC) space: “A Woman’s Contribution to International Compliance” and “Women in Financial Crime—A Global Phenomenon.”
